Government benchmark for this occupation
The US Bureau of Labor Statistics reports a median annual wage of $112,570 for Construction Managers (SOC 11-9021) in the Las Vegas-Henderson-North Las Vegas, NV metropolitan area, based on 3,150 employed workers (May 2025 release).
10th percentile
$81,120
25th percentile
$93,930
Median
$112,570
75th percentile
$138,300
90th percentile
$172,870
Workers surveyed
3,150
BLS publishes wages by occupation code, not by job title, so this figure covers every role mapped to Construction Managers (SOC 11-9021) rather than Construction Manager specifically. The Las Vegasrange at the top of this page is Orbyt’s role-level estimate, which is a different thing and is labelled as such.

What you should know.
Here is what the Construction Manager market actually looks like in Las Vegas. Las Vegas has diversified well beyond gaming and tourism into technology, healthcare, and logistics. The city's no state income tax, affordable housing, and growing corporate presence have attracted major employers. Switch, the data center company, and a wave of tech relocations are expanding the local professional job market. Project size and sector determine the widest pay gaps. Managers overseeing $50M-plus commercial, healthcare, or data center projects earn 20 to 30% more than residential construction managers. PMP or CCM certifications add 10 to 15% to offers, and bilingual managers in diverse labor markets command additional premiums.
Assistant superintendents start at $55,000 to $68,000, moving to project manager at $78,000 to $110,000 within five to seven years. Senior construction managers earn $115,000 to $145,000, while directors of construction or VP roles at major general contractors reach $155,000 to $220,000. In Las Vegas, cost of living sits near the national average, so the numbers you see are roughly what you keep.
Base salary is not the full picture. Performance bonuses tied to project margins typically add 10 to 20% of base salary. Company vehicles or car allowances of $600 to $1,000 monthly are standard, and many firms offer profit-sharing plans that add $5,000 to $20,000 annually. And on the tax side: nevada has no state income tax and no city income tax. This makes Las Vegas one of the most tax friendly metros in the country for high earners.
